Hi, I need to change selinux-policy in Fedora-16 to allow dhcpd to change owner of /var/lib/dhcpd/*.leases, i.e. the same change as mentioned in bug #737571, comment #12. Previously I was thinking I could solve this in dhcpd, but now I see I need dac_override (see bug #765967). Additional info: type=1400 audit(1324461582.059:4): avc: denied { dac_override } for pid=4524 comm="dhcpd" capability=1 scontext=system_u:system_r:dhcpd_t:s0 tcontext=system_u:system_r:dhcpd_t:s0 tclass=capability
